The three things we don’t play about is our check, our man, and our God and neither does former NFL head coach and current NBC broadcaster Tony Dungy. Tony said, ‘Aht Aht’ to ESPN for trying to downplay Coco Gauff’s Christian faith when cameras caught the 19-year-old praying after winning her first U.S. Open championship, according to The Spun. Tony tweeted, “I hate to break this to you SportsCenter but Coco Gauff was not ‘soaking it all in’ at this moment. She was praying,” Dungy posted. “She has been very open about her Christian faith in the past. It seems pretty obvious what she is doing here.” Tell ’em Big T.
